Amber Valletta Revives Jennifer Lopez’s Iconic Versace Jungle Dress at CFDA Awards in a Glamorous Tribute to Fashion History

When it comes to unforgettable red carpet fashion moments, Jennifer Lopez’s Versace Jungle Dress remains unmatched. The daring green, tropical-print gown that JLo wore to the 2000 Grammy Awards not only redefined celebrity fashion but also led to the creation of Google Image Search. Now, over two decades later, Amber Valletta has breathed new life into the same iconic look at the prestigious CFDA Awards, proving that timeless fashion never fades.

Amber Valletta Shines in the Versace Jungle Dress at CFDA Awards

At the 2025 CFDA Awards held in Manhattan, New York City, Amber Valletta turned heads as she arrived wearing the Versace Jungle Dress that became world-famous because of Jennifer Lopez. The awards, often referred to as the “Oscars of Fashion,” celebrate creativity and innovation in American design, making Valletta’s appearance even more symbolic. Her look served as a powerful tribute to Donatella Versace, who was honoured with the Positive Change Award during the ceremony.

Valletta’s version of the dress was slightly modernized yet retained its signature plunging neckline and jungle motif. Unlike Lopez’s sleeveless rendition, Amber opted for a version with sleeves, adding her personal twist while keeping the allure intact. The 51-year-old actor completed her look with gold strappy heels, gold-studded earrings, and voluminous blowout hair. Her smoky eyes and nude lips accentuated the sultry, confident aesthetic that the Versace brand is known for.

The Dress That Changed the Internet

When Jennifer Lopez first donned the Versace Jungle Dress at the 2000 Grammy Awards, she had no idea she was about to make history. Her stylist, Andrea Lieberman, initially discouraged her from wearing it since other celebrities had already been photographed in the dress. But JLo trusted her instincts, choosing to wear the gown that looked best on her. The decision turned out to be iconic—the dress became the centerpiece of global media coverage and catapulted JLo into the fashion stratosphere.

The impact was so immense that it actually inspired Google Image Search. According to former Google CEO Eric Schmidt, the surge in online searches for “Jennifer Lopez green dress” was so overwhelming that Google had to create a new feature to handle visual content. “People wanted more than just text,” Schmidt explained. “The demand for JLo’s Versace dress led to the creation of Google Image Search.”

A Look Back at JLo’s Legendary Fashion Moment

Jennifer Lopez’s appearance in the Versace Jungle Dress marked a pivotal moment in both pop culture and technology. The gown’s daring neckline, tropical print, and sheer fabric challenged fashion norms at the time, making it a bold expression of confidence. In 2020, almost two decades later, JLo revisited the moment by closing Versace’s Spring 2020 runway show in a reimagined version of the same dress, proving its timeless appeal.

That runway moment became one of the most talked-about events in fashion history once again, reaffirming how deeply this single garment is ingrained in cultural memory. From the Grammys to Milan Fashion Week, the Versace Jungle Dress has symbolized glamour, confidence, and the power of iconic design.
